Welcome New Administrators and Principals

Garden City Public Schools has a number of new administrators in new leadership positions in the district for the 2023-24 school year. 

 Dr. Maria Gomez-Rocque has been appointed to be the Deputy Superintendent.  She will oversee Curriculum and Instruction services in the district and will be the acting superintendent in the absence of the superintendent. She comes from Perryton, Texas where she was the assistant superintendent.

 Josh Guymon has been appointed to be the Assistant Superintendent of Operations.  He will oversee Technology, Special Education, Transportation, Nutrition and Health Services Departments in the district and will be the acting superintendent in the absence of the superintendent and deputy superintendent. He was previously the Director of Special Education in the district.

Gina Galpin has been appointed to be the Director of Special Education in the district. She is transferring from being the principal at Bernadine Sitts Intermediate Center.

 M. Shane Burns has been appointed as the Director of Transportation in the district.  He is transferring from a special education position at Kenneth Henderson Middle School.

Heather Stegman has been appointed to be the Director of Curriculum and Instruction.  She is moving from the Curriculum and Instruction Coordinator position in the district.

Michelle Baier has been appointed to be the Curriculum and Instruction Coordinator.  She is moving from the district instructional coach position.

Garden City Public Schools has also appointed a number of experienced staff members to fill key Principal and Teacher on Special Assignment positions in the district for the 2023-24 school year.

Bradley Hill will be the principal at Bernadine Sitts Intermediate Center. He is transferring from being the Associate Principal at Kenneth Henderson Middle School.

Andrew Lee will be the principal at Charles O. Stones Intermediate Center.  He is transferring from being the Activity Teacher on Special Assignment (TOSA) at Horace Good Middle School.

Bryan Kott will be the principal at Georgia Matthews Elementary School.  He is transferring from being the Teacher on Special Assignment (TOSA) at Abe Hubert Elementary School and Alta Brown Elementary School.

Julisa Flores will be the Teacher on Special Assignment at Alta Brown Elementary School and Abe Hubert Elementary School.  She is transferring from the instructional coach position at Alta Brown Elementary School.

Macy Younger will be the associate principal/instructional coach at Kenneth Henderson Middle School.  She is transferring from being the full-time instructional coach at the school.

Paula Figgs will be the Teacher on Special Assignment (TOSA) at Charles O. Stones Intermediate Center.  She will also continue to be the Teacher on Special Assignment (TOSA) at Bernadine Sitts Intermediates Center.
